Pre-requisites ============== .. _opening-a-terminal: Opening a terminal ------------------ The commands in this page are intended to be run in a :wikipedia:`Unix ` terminal. If you are new to Unix, check out this `Unix tutorial`_ and these `frequently used Unix commands`_. These tabs describe how to open and use a terminal on different operating systems. .. tabs:: .. group-tab:: Windows There are several options for terminals on Windows. * Powershell_ comes pre-installed with Windows. These instructions cover `opening Powershell`_. We recommend Powershell for a quick start, if Windows is the only operating system you use, or if you have not used Unix before. * We recommend `Windows Subsystem for Linux`_ (WSL) if you are familiar with Unix, you use macOS or Linux too, or you expect to contribute to PlasmaPy extensively. These instructions cover `installing WSL`_. If you choose WSL, follow the tabs for :guilabel:`Linux/WSL` below. .. group-tab:: macOS In the :guilabel:`Finder`, go to :guilabel:`Applications`. Enter the :guilabel:`Utilities` folder and double click on :guilabel:`Terminal`. .. group-tab:: Linux/WSL Open a terminal by using :kbd:`Ctrl + Alt + T`. Using git and GitHub -------------------- Code contributions to PlasmaPy are made using |git| and |GitHub|. Before contributing code to PlasmaPy, please take the following steps: #. `Sign up on GitHub`_ for a free account. #. Verify that |git| is installed by :ref:`opening a terminal ` and running: .. code-block:: bash git --version If there is an error, follow these instructions to `install git`_. #. Optionally, configure |git| with your name with a command like: .. code-block:: bash git config --global user.name "Your Name" You can also configure |git| with your email with a command like: .. code-block:: bash git config --global user.email "your.email@example.com" You may also set your default editor with a command like the following, where ``notepad`` can be replaced with the name or path of your preferred editor: .. code-block:: bash git config --global core.editor notepad For different editor and configuration options, check out `git commands for setup and config`_. #. `Add a new SSH key to your GitHub account`_. This step is needed for security and authentication. .. _initial-setup: Getting set up to contribute ============================ Clone the repository -------------------- #. Log in to |GitHub|. #. Go to |PlasmaPy's GitHub repository|. #. Create a fork_ of PlasmaPy by clicking on :guilabel:`Fork`, followed by :guilabel:`Create fork`. #. |Open a terminal|. Then create and/or navigate to the folder in which you want to download PlasmaPy. For example, to put PlasmaPy into a new directory called :file:`repos/` in your home directory (denoted by :bash:`~`), run: .. code-block:: bash mkdir ~/repos cd ~/repos #. Clone_ the PlasmaPy repository with the following command, replacing ``YOUR-USERNAME`` with your GitHub username. This will create a subdirectory called :file:`PlasmaPy/` containing your local clone of the repository. .. code-block:: bash git clone git@github.com:YOUR-USERNAME/PlasmaPy.git .. important:: If you have trouble connecting to GitHub, you may need to `add a new SSH key to your GitHub account`_. #. Enter the newly created directory with: .. code-block:: bash cd PlasmaPy #. Add a remote_ called ``upstream`` for |PlasmaPy's GitHub repository| by using the following command. .. code-block:: bash git remote add upstream git@github.com:PlasmaPy/PlasmaPy.git If you run :bash:`git remote -v`, you should see that :bash:`origin` corresponds to your fork_ and :bash:`upstream` corresponds to |PlasmaPy's GitHub repository|. .. _install-uv: Install uv ---------- |uv| is an extremely fast Python package and project manager used ubiquitiously during PlasmaPy development. |Open a terminal| and follow these instructions to |install uv|. Install Nox ----------- |Nox| is an automation tool used by PlasmaPy to run tests, build documentation, and perform code quality checks. Install Nox with: .. code-block:: bash uv tool install nox Install pre-commit ------------------ |pre-commit| is a framework for running code quality checks and performing automated fixes. Install pre-commit with: .. code-block:: bash uv tool install pre-commit Create a virtual environment ---------------------------- To create a virtual environment, run: .. code-block:: bash uv venv The output will provide a command to `activate the virtual environment`_. The command is typically :bash:`source .venv/bin/activate` on Linux, macOS, and WSL (for POSIX compliant shells like ``zsh``, ``bash``, and ``sh``); and ``.venv\Scripts\activate`` for Windows PowerShell (which might need to be run as an administrator).
